提高代碼的可讀性和易維護性:通過方法重載可以為不同的參數提供不同的實現,使代碼更加清晰和易于理解。
靈活性:方法重載使得可以根據不同的參數類型或參數個數來調用不同的方法,增加了代碼的靈活性。
減少重復代碼:通過方法重載可以避免編寫多個類似功能的方法,減少了重復代碼的量。
提高代碼的復用性:通過方法重載可以提高代碼的復用性,因為可以通過不同的參數調用相同的方法。
適應不同的需求:通過方法重載可以為不同的情況提供不同的方法實現,可以適應不同的需求和場景。